Transaction 77899de1961ebb2a0b6cba7acb469db6084f2363457148f4ec50a404e9cad768
1 Input
1 Output
-
77899de1961ebb2a0b6cba7acb469db6084f2363457148f4ec50a404e9cad768:0
- value
- 651184
- script pubkey
- OP_0 OP_PUSHBYTES_20 41ae31d67edbed366de6be6c4827155a01395a13
- address
- bc1qgxhrr4n7m0knvm0xhekysfc4tgqnjksnukachq